#341f05 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#341f05 is composed of 20.4% red, 12.2% green and 2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 40.4% magenta, 90.4% yellow and 79.6% black. It has a hue angle of 33.2 degrees, a saturation of 82.5% and a lightness of 11.2%. #341f05 color hex could be obtained by blending #683e0a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333300.

Shades and Tints of #341f05

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#100a02 is the darkest color, while #fffef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#341f05

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#1e1d1b is the less saturated color, while #381f01 is the most saturated one.
